Your yearly chance of being a victim of burglary in Oreland is about 1 in 899.
Burglary costs the average Oreland resident about $10 per year.
Crime Grade's burglary map shows the safest places in Oreland in green. The most dangerous areas in Oreland are in red, with moderately safe areas in yellow. Crime rates on the map are weighted by the type and severity of the crime.
The A- grade means the rate of burglary is lower than the average US city. Oreland is in the 84th percentile for safety, meaning 16% of cities are safer and 84% of cities are more dangerous. This analysis applies to Oreland's proper boundaries only. See the table on nearby places below for nearby cities.
The rate of burglary in Oreland is 1.112 per 1,000 residents during a standard year. People who live in Oreland generally consider the west part of the city to be the safest.
Your chance of being a victim of burglary in Oreland may be as high as 1 in 755 in the northeast neighborhoods, or as low as 1 in 1,039 in the west part of the city.
By a simple count ignoring population, more burglary occurs in the south parts of Oreland, PA: about 1 per year. The southeast part of Oreland has fewer cases of burglary with only 1 in a typical year.
The chart below compares the burglary rate in Oreland to the Pennsylvania state average and the national average. All rates are the number of crimes per 1,000 residents in a standard year.
| Oreland, PA: | 1.112 |
|---|---|
| Pennsylvania: | 1.250 |
| USA: | 2.509 |
Considering only the burglary rate, Oreland is safer than the Pennsylvania state average and safer than the national average.
